Béla Nádaskay (1848-1931) veterinary and medical doctor,head of the Department of Anatomy (1886-1909), lecturer in obstetrics and reproduction biology (1882-1891), first editor and redactor of “Veterinarius”,the predecessor of the Journal of the Hungarian Veterinarians, (1878-1882), honorary and founding member of the Hungarian National Veterinary Association, its secretary and president for many years.
There is a Nádaskay portrait in the teacher's room of the Department and Clinic of Reproduction by an unknown painter. (MMJ)
